Most spiders possess venom, and several hunt by using their fangs to inject venom into their prey. This venom can paralyze and kill smaller animals than humans. Most are too small or not aggressive enough to attempt it, bites occurring because a spider is trapped or unintentionally contacted. However, certain spiders possess venom so potent a single bite can kill a person.
